About B.CANDY
A whimsical store dedicated to all things sweet. Step inside, where you'll find delicious treats of all varieties--bulk candy, heavenly cupcakes & sugar cookies, homemade ice cream, fantastic toys & gifts!! What Is the Cost of Living Near Irvine?

Understanding the cost of living near Irvine is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at B.Candy.
Irvine's Cost of Living Index is approximately 186.9 (86.9% more expensive than US average; 33.7% more than CA average). Very affluent Orange County city, extremely high housing costs, excellent schools, and high quality of life drive up all expenses.
